I just got my 2 baby chick easter eggers. One has the greenish/gray legs and the other has white legs. The other eggers that I have had always had the green/gray legs. Can they have white legs?
Yes. Easter Eggers are simply colored laying mutts, so just about anything is possible with the right breeding. White legs are dominant though, so a simple thing like EE x Buff Orp will get you that.

I have gotten EE's with gray (bluish), green, yellow, and white legs. I try to not breed the yellow and white legs on only green and blue-gray. Sometimes even taking care not to breed it on it sometimes will still pop out as will egg color.
I only hatch out blue and green eggs but sometimes the brown egg gene will still come through.
